Drake Wins Two Games Against Bradley

PEORIA, Ill. – The Drake softball team won two games against the Bradley Braves on Saturday afternoon taking the first game, 2-1, and the second game, 10-6. Today's sweep over the Braves gives Drake head coach Rich Calvert 300 career wins.

Drake (25-16, 11-4 MVC) took a 1-0 lead in the top of the first inning in game one on a Bradley fielding error on a ball hit by junior Nicole Randel (Alpine, Calif.) that allowed junior Amy Pierce (Olathe, Kan.) to score. The Braves tied the game at 1-1 in the bottom of the fourth inning on a solo home run by Alex Chandler.

The Bulldogs got the deciding run in the top of the fifth with a sacrifice fly by Randel that plated Pierce. Pierce led the offense in the opening game going 2-for-4 with two runs scored, while Randel went 1-for-2 with the RBI.

Junior Jordan Gronewold (Carlisle, Iowa) started for Drake and tossed 4 1/3 innings allowing one run on two hits, while walking and striking out three to earn the win (14-7). Sophomore Rebekah Schmidt (Cottage Grove, Minn.), came on in relief for her sixth save, pitching 2 2/3 scoreless innings.

In game two, Pierce and sophomore Hayley Nybo (Minnetonka, Minn.) blasted solo home runs in the top of the first inning to give Drake a 2-0 advantage. Bradley (21-21, 6-9 MVC) answered with a run in the bottom half of the frame.

The Bulldogs added another run in the second as senior Lindsey Vande Wall (Prairie City, Iowa) drew a two-out walk and came around to score on an RBI single by Pierce. The Braves answered once again in the bottom of the inning this time with two runs on a home run by Kathryn Spenn to cut Drake's lead to 3-2.

Drake broke the game open with six runs on six hits in the third inning. Gronewold ripped an RBI single for the first run and junior Cortney Wood (Alburnett, Iowa) followed with another RBI single. Two batters later and with the bases loaded, Pierce blasted her second home run of the game, to put Drake up 9-2.

Bradley cut into Drake's lead with three unearned runs in the fifth inning off of Schmidt. The Bulldogs committed two errors and allowed two hits in the inning. However, Schmidt allowed just one hit and one walk with seven strikeouts over the final two innings to pick up her seventh save.

Gronewold started in the circle and went four innings to earn the victory to improve to 15-7. Pierce had a tremendous performance at the plate in the second game going 3-for-6 with the grand slam, three runs scored and a career-high six RBI, while Nybo went 3-for-4 with two runs scored and two RBI.
